Actually back in the late 70`s, this was a very good deck- a step below the Naki but probably close in SQ. If I wanted it & KNEW it was in good shape, I wouldn`t hesitate.
I had this exact deck from the late 70s to late 80s. The sound was quite good but it became fussy to maintain speed and with more time, the unit's auto-stop would constantly kick in. I suspected the life of the motor(s) was coming to an end. To have this repaired would have ended up costing more than the less expensive Nakamichi that replaced it.

These units go way back and if the one you seek has anything more than just an occassional use, I would be careful at how much you spend. Anything beyond $100 or so these days for such an old deck really makes little sense. Just my 2 cents.
